Breakers & Fuse Panels

A broken fuse or a broken breaker that has tripped in your home's main fuses or circuit breakers can indicate that there is an overloading problem. To fix this the first step is to remove all equipment that is connected to the circuit that is malfunctioning and examine each receptacle and appliance.

If the circuit continues to fail regardless of the load connected to it, then you'll need to check the wiring inside your home for faults. This can be difficult to diagnose, so contact an electrician if you suspect it's.

Ground Fault Circuit Interrupters (GFCIs) are typically installed in kitchens and bathrooms, where outlets for electrical power are situated near water. These breakers are able to automatically cut off power in the event that there is a problem with the circuit, thereby protecting your home from damage or fires.

Testing Electrical

They are vital to ensure security in your home and business. These inspections are performed by electricians using equipment for testing. They are a crucial component of ensuring that your electrics work correctly and conform to British Standards like BS 7671.

They're carried out by a professional electrician who is certified by one of the schemes that are approved by the government This means they are required to follow certain codes of practice and regulations. They're also certified to use the latest equipment which means they are able to conduct the tests swiftly and efficiently.

For instance, the electrician will inspect each outlet in a ring circuit to see if they are connected back to the mains supply. They'll check the live wires as well as the neutral wires on each side of the ring. After that, they'll run a current through them to find out if anything is wrong.

If there's an issue with the connections, this test will show the issue immediately. They'll use a 250V direct voltage to see if any current flows through the circuit, rewiring and they'll determine where it's coming from and the amount it is.

These tests are crucial for finding out if there are any issues. They're especially useful when your business or home has recently been renovated. These tests can also be used to assess the condition of your electrical system before any repairs or replacements have been made. This will allow you to identify any early signs of trouble and plan maintenance work to prevent any possible issues.

The electrician will test the wiring and also prepare an electrical installation condition report (EICR). The report will list any issues discovered during the inspection and will also provide recommendations on how to fix the problem.

An EICR is usually issued when the owner or landlord of a property asks for it to prove that the electrical installation is safe to use. Buyers of property also require an EICR as they want to know that the electrical system is in good working order before purchasing it.
